Buying gold or silver offers unique financial security, as these precious metals maintain their value over time, proving to be safe havens in times of economic crisis or currency fluctuation.
Their independence from traditional financial markets makes them effective portfolio diversification tools, reducing overall risk and offering protection against inflation. Investing in gold and silver, whether in coin or bullion form, also means owning tangible assets that are easily exchangeable and recognized worldwide.
What's more, these metals offer aesthetic and historical appeal for collectors, enriching their value beyond the financial investment.
Investing in gold and silver can take many forms, offering investors flexibility according to their objectives and strategy.
Coins and bullion represent the most tangible option, providing physical possession of the precious metal, with coins such as the Krugerrand or Maple Leaf being particularly popular.
Exchange-traded funds (ETFs) and shares in mining companies offer exposure to precious metals without physical possession, suitable for investors preferring easier integration into their traditional portfolios.
Certificates and metal accounts also allow investors to invest in gold and silver, offering security and convenience without the challenges of physical storage.
Each of these options has its own advantages and considerations, tailored to different investor profiles and preferences.

Investing in precious metals remains one of the most reliable ways to protect and grow your wealth. Among the options available, the decision to buy gold coin stands out for its accessibility, liquidity, and enduring value. Gold coins are not just a symbol of wealth; they are a tangible asset that can be easily acquired, stored, and sold when needed. Whether you are a seasoned investor or just starting, understanding the benefits and process of purchasing gold coins is essential.
Gold coins offer unique benefits that make them a preferred choice for investors. Their small size and high value make them easy to store and transport. Unlike gold bars, coins are often recognized worldwide, which simplifies the process of selling gold coins when the time comes. Their liquidity is unmatched, as they can be quickly converted into cash at reputable dealers or online platforms.
Another key advantage is the diversity of options. From historic coins like the Great Britain Gold Sovereign to modern favorites such as the American Gold Eagle Coin, there is a gold coin to suit every budget and investment goal. Each coin carries its own story, design, and market demand, adding a layer of collectibility that can enhance their long-term value.
Gold coins are also exempt from VAT in many countries, including the United States, making them a tax-efficient investment. Their purity and weight are guaranteed by government mints, ensuring you receive a product of consistent quality. This reliability builds trust and confidence, especially for those new to precious metal investments.
Purchasing gold coins online is a straightforward process when you choose a trusted dealer. Start by researching reputable platforms that specialize in precious metals. Look for dealers with transparent pricing, secure payment options, and positive customer reviews. Websites like GoldUnion provide a user-friendly experience, allowing you to browse and buy coins online from the comfort of your home.
Before making a purchase, verify the authenticity and certification of the coins. Reputable dealers provide detailed descriptions, including the coinโs weight, purity, and mint of origin. For example, the South African 1 oz Gold Krugerrand and the Austria Gold 4 Ducat are popular choices due to their recognized purity and global acceptance. Always ensure the dealer offers a certificate of authenticity and a clear return policy.
Security is paramount when buying gold online. Opt for dealers who use encrypted payment gateways and offer insured shipping. This protects your investment from the moment you buy a gold coin until it arrives at your doorstep. Many dealers also offer storage solutions, allowing you to keep your coins in secure vaults if you prefer not to store them at home.

Once youโve purchased your gold coins, proper storage is crucial to maintain their condition and value. For small collections, a home safe or a secure hiding place may suffice. However, for larger investments, consider a bank safety deposit box or a professional storage facility. These options provide enhanced security and protection against theft or damage.
If you prefer to keep your coins at home, invest in a high-quality safe that is both fireproof and tamper-resistant. Avoid sharing information about your holdings, and consider insuring your collection for added peace of mind. Regularly inventory your coins to ensure nothing is missing or damaged.
For those who travel frequently or want additional security, allocated storage with a reputable dealer is an excellent choice. This option allows you to own physical gold without the hassle of personal storage. Your coins are kept in a secure vault, and you can access or sell them at any time.
The best gold coin depends on your goals. The American Gold Eagle Coin and South African 1 oz Gold Krugerrand are popular for their liquidity and recognition. For collectors, coins like the Great Britain Gold Sovereign or Mexico Gold 50 Pesos offer both investment potential and historical value.
Always purchase from reputable dealers who provide certificates of authenticity. Look for hallmarks, mint marks, and weight specifications. If in doubt, have the coin appraised by a professional.
Many dealers accept credit cards, but fees may apply. Bank transfers and checks are often preferred for larger purchases due to lower transaction costs.
Gold coins are more liquid and easier to sell in small quantities. Gold bars typically offer lower premiums over the spot price but may be less convenient to divide or sell partially.
In the United States, gold coins are generally exempt from VAT. However, capital gains tax may apply when you sell them for a profit. Consult a tax advisor for specific guidance.
You can sell gold coins through reputable dealers, online platforms, or auctions. Compare offers to ensure you get a fair price based on the current market value.
